Melissa Lee hosts several daily programs for CNBC including "Fast Money", "Fast Money Halftime Report", "Options Actions", and a new program "Money in Motion". She has also produced documentaries for CNBC on Coca-Cola, the Bernie Madoff investigation, capitalism in China, and the business of pornography. She started at CNBC in 2004. Prior to that she worked for Bloomberg Television and for CNN Financial News.
In this interview, Ms. Lee talked about the challenges of hosting fast paced programming about the financial markets. She discussed her childhood influences that led her to college at Harvard. She also talked about her Asian ancestry and its impact on her work today. close
